Post by Firebird »

If you can give us the error code and the dll that causes it we might be able to help quicker.
I would have to say that it sounds like a mesh for the UK that has been added, possibly in the wrong order. Its the only thing that makes sense unless a file has become corrupted for the UK.
If you could zip your scenery.cfg and attach it here, it might give some clues. Also the error message and whether or not you have any mesh installed or if you use UT or FSGenesis.
